Overall Meaning

The lyrics to "The Walk" by His Band are a delightful adoration of a person who brings light and joy wherever they go. The song describes the effect this person has on the world around them, particularly on the singer. The opening lines convey the image of this beloved person walking down the street, and the cheerful reaction they elicit from nature itself. The "little birdies" symbolize the purity and innocence that this person embodies, tweeting in delight at their presence.


The lyrics also highlight the impact of this individual during the nighttime. Even when the sun goes down, the darkness is banished by their presence. This suggests that their aura and essence bring light and happiness, even in the darkest of times. Their affectionate nature is emphasized, described as a force that leaves a lasting impression through kisses. The phrase "I sure stay kissed" implies that the singer is left feeling cherished and loved after experiencing their affection.
